登录 注册

登录

问题 网站加速

更多
2016年04月24日 23:23 #1 作者: RayW
RayW 创建了话题: 网站加速
白站,
我使用了cloudflare的CDN,在CA的ping值还OK,
但是你也看到就目前看浏览器打开速度很慢。
网站更新到3.5.1,也启用了PHP7。
是不是有方法可以改善这种不正常的速度?

本帖有文件附件。
登录之后才能看到。

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月24日 23:58 #2 作者: 顾泽民
顾泽民 回复了话题: 网站加速
就我使用joomla建站以来的一些经验,给大家分享一下,如果有不合适的地方,请见谅,根据个人站点的情况进行调整吧。
首先,如果站点图片和视频不是很丰富,不是以图片、视频或者其他流媒体形式展现的,那么CDN的作用微乎其微。我的网站因为设计问题,其实页面图像不少,但是不需要大量图片展示,在我使用CDN进行加速的时候,反而出现了延迟稍微过高的情况。如果访问者网速略低,你的页面体积无法缩小的情况下,CDN并不能带来加速效果。如果访问者网速足够,CDN就更没有使用的必要了。
其次,如果你的站点有大量流媒体,那么可以使用OSS+CDN的组合,直接将这些媒体文件放在OSS里面,更合适。
第三,关注你服务器的运行情况,用了模板并且网站做的比较漂亮的情况下,请放弃虚拟主机。如果是云服务器,根据情况进行配置,目前我的网站是2核4G内存,因为站点流量不大,采用按量付费模式,带宽100M,访问速度杠杠的。这里有个插曲,就是当我在1核2G内存的时候,网站访问速度是很慢的,尽管带宽足够,服务器响应请求会出现状况,内存几乎跑满,偶尔还有溢出,这种情况就别想访问速度快了。
第四,高性能磁盘、SSD磁盘、一般服务器磁盘阵列,对小站点没有任何影响,随便采用,不用纠结。这是我亲自开了三台主机实验的结果。如果涉及大量数据库读写,情况另议,这里指的是一般企业站点。
第五,静态页多的情况下,JCH+JotCache是一个非常棒的组合,找白老师可以要到汉化文件,牛逼到秒开或者除了起始页后面全是秒开,此方案严重不推荐应用在有用户管理的页面或者站点中,因为会造成跳转异常(或者是我自己还没有配置好,不过经过试验,关闭缓存以后,在3.5.1+PHP7的状态下,速度并不受影响)。
第六,服务器性能真的会影响访问速度和体验度,JS和CSS的优化自己能做就做,不能做交给JCH就可以了,一款还是挺有价值的插件,缓存目前已经停用了,不过以后会试试有没有更好一些的。
第七,付费的第三方拓展和免费的第三方拓展的差距是可以体验出来的,除了kunena、Akeeba Backup这种霸气组件以外,目前没有发现让人心满意足的拓展,其实免费版本的JCH和JotCache也还可以,只是有点不完美,试试高级版的JCH就知道JS和CSS包括一些图像是如何在插件里面被优化的如此彻底的。
PS:本人没有任何推销的意思,只是提出一些自己的意见,反正他们挣钱也不给我提成。有些拓展可以直接给他们CEO写邮件,会给你免费用高级版的机会,目前我就有几款组件在免费使用过程中。
下列用户已致谢:: Joomla之门, RayW

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 08:24 - 2016年04月25日 08:24 #3 作者: Joomla之门
Joomla之门 回复了话题: 网站加速
楼上总结的相当到位!感谢分享宝贵经验。

楼主的网站如果主要面向海外访客,可以使用国外的服务器;如果主要面向国内访客,还是建议使用国内的服务器。

付费下载 Joomla 3 扩展汉化版: 我要付费支持 Joomla 之门!
最后修改: 2016年04月25日 08:24 由 Joomla之门.
下列用户已致谢:: RayW

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 09:55 #4 作者: RayW
RayW 回复了话题: 网站加速
赞,不仅详细写了优化网站速度的考量,还涉及主机选择,实践干货

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 10:15 #5 作者: RayW
RayW 回复了话题: 网站加速
网站是小网站,做外销,产品比较窄比较专业,所以虽然是面对海外访客,但是市场集中度不高,那么访客来自海外各地的情况会更普遍。
这个情况下,除了首先要选择海外主机,在海外大部分区域的访问速度是否都OK也是一个考虑点。

各种条件有限的情况下,所以我试了cloudflare 的CDN。
除了ping值还可以接受,但是用几个有限的VPN在检测实际访问的时候,都遇到了首次打开很慢的情况。
读了你的经验,估计是不是虚拟主机的问题。
但是在虚拟主机用的都不是很顺利的时候,再去考虑VPS,这个就严重超出专业能力和精力范围。

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 10:31 #6 作者: 顾泽民
顾泽民 回复了话题: 网站加速
非常有可能的,因为虚拟主机带joomla不是很有优势,就是我在1核2G的云主机上速度都会有所限制,所以可以考虑换个在硬件水平上有优势的主机,看网站能够给你带来的价值,然后决定。
目前我这个2核4G一年两千多,还是国内的,不算贵啊,我相信一个网站能带来的价值应该不止这一点点。至于配置问题,完全不用担心,几百块就能搞定,不用自己动手就可以了。
我记得国外有个特别厉害的主机商,忘了具体是哪家了,问下白老师,或者自行Google,国外访问我的经验不见得有用哈,因为我不涉及国外访问的情况,完全面向国内的,看情况选用就好了。
下列用户已致谢:: RayW

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 10:47 #7 作者: RayW
RayW 回复了话题: 网站加速
siteground? joomla官方使用的关机

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 11:04 #8 作者: Joomla之门
Joomla之门 回复了话题: 网站加速
Joomla 官方使用的主机是 Rochen 提供的,这个主机商也不错,但是稍贵。

另一个海外优秀主机就是 SiteGround ,如果你想要海外主机,我第一个推荐这个。

同时,还有一个海外主机可以考虑一下,就是 bithost.cn 的海外主机 。推荐这个主机的原因是:bithost.cn 是中国团队,沟通起来比较方便,支付方式当然支持国内所有的在线支付。估计控制面板也有中文版。


如果舍得花钱,一定要把服务器的硬件配置选高一点。正如 @顾泽民 在前面所说的,(阿里云)VPS 服务器从 2GB 内存升级到 4GB 内存,速度有极大的改变。这一点我本人也有体会,以前很多会员抱怨 Joomla之门 网站比较慢,后来我咬咬牙把阿里云 ECS 服务器的内存也升级了,现在网站快多了。

付费下载 Joomla 3 扩展汉化版: 我要付费支持 Joomla 之门!

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 11:06 - 2016年04月25日 11:10 #9 作者: RayW
RayW 回复了话题: 网站加速
我倒是看到过有家的虚拟主机也标了处理器和内存,2 x 2.1 ghz,物理内存2G,虚拟内存8G,对于虚拟主机,这个技术标准不知道有没有实际意义?
看到白站也推荐了,我把这家的发出来,大家可以讨论下
www.a2hosting.com/web-hosting/compare
最后修改: 2016年04月25日 11:10 由 RayW.

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 11:10 #10 作者: Joomla之门
Joomla之门 回复了话题: 网站加速
虚拟主机意味着多人共享。所以配置多高跟你关系不大,你根本不清楚同一个硬盘上隔壁老王那个网站资源消耗有多厉害。而且你也不清楚总共多少人共享同一个主机,主机商平均给每一个用户限制了多大资源?

所以,我建议使用你自己专享的 VPS 或云主机。上述三家主机商都有这种套餐。

付费下载 Joomla 3 扩展汉化版: 我要付费支持 Joomla 之门!
下列用户已致谢:: RayW

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 11:11 #11 作者: RayW
RayW 回复了话题: 网站加速
了解,那就是虚拟主机提到的硬件配置没有多大意义。

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 11:38 #12 作者: RayW
RayW 回复了话题: 网站加速
如果按照双核4G的标准,看来rochen 和siteground的月费都要超过100$。
相信是一分价钱一分货,不过对于小站的费用偏高。

bithost费用不清楚,不过有个别扭的地方就是要提供身份信息。
比较在意隐私性的内容,所以..

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 11:39 #13 作者: 顾泽民
顾泽民 回复了话题: 网站加速
阿里云有海外主机,可以考虑一下,国内阿里云是顶尖的,相信国外主机的性能也不会弱,而且比国内还便宜,可以了解一下。
下列用户已致谢:: RayW

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 12:26 #14 作者: Joomla之门
Joomla之门 回复了话题: 网站加速
或许可以考虑使用国内的主机,我没测试过,猜测国内主机在国外访问未必慢,因为国外没有 GFW。

国内的云主机我觉得性价比最高的是 郑州景安快云 VPS 。年费 999元那一款应该够用了,如果你只是做一个单一的企业网站的话。

我差点切换过去,目前有两点障碍:1)我的阿里云还有半年多才到期,现在放弃就浪费了 2)景安没有防盗链的网盘。

等年底我的阿里云到期的时候,我或许会考虑迁移到景安快云VPS。

付费下载 Joomla 3 扩展汉化版: 我要付费支持 Joomla 之门!
下列用户已致谢:: RayW

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 13:08 #15 作者: RayW
RayW 回复了话题: 网站加速
感觉我搞清楚这些东西,就可以新开一门给人建站的业务了

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 13:09 #16 作者: 顾泽民
顾泽民 回复了话题: 网站加速
你是会PHP么?

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 13:12 #17 作者: RayW
RayW 回复了话题: 网站加速
讲笑而已,要是会这些专业内容,就不至于用的这么吃力了 : )

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 14:42 #18 作者: 顾泽民
顾泽民 回复了话题: 网站加速
那模板建站还可以,哈哈

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月25日 15:28 - 2016年04月25日 15:33 #19 作者: RayW
RayW 回复了话题: 网站加速
用一张图表达我是使用joomla的历程
附件:
最后修改: 2016年04月25日 15:33 由 RayW.

登录 或者   注册一个会员帐号 来参与讨论

更多
2016年04月27日 16:05 - 2016年04月27日 16:07 #20 作者: RayW
RayW 回复了话题: 网站加速
网上搜到几家VPS ,低端是真心便宜,SSD,单核1G内存都才5刀左右,
不过一旦上了4G内存,就都是40刀起,不过相应的其他配置也高。
一分价钱一分货 。
相比WP, Joomla的网站资源消耗也太厉害了,要是访问量稍微高一些,很容易就崩溃了吧。

国内的备案搞死人
最后修改: 2016年04月27日 16:07 由 RayW.

登录 或者   注册一个会员帐号 来参与讨论